Grammar usage guide and real-world examplesUSAGE SUMMARY
The phrase "personalize it"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when referring to the act of customizing something to fit individual preferences or needs. Example: "To enhance user experience, we encourage you to personalize it according to your tastes and interests."

Expert writing Tips
Best practice
When instructing someone to customize something, follow "personalize it" with specific examples of how they can do so. This provides clarity and encourages action.
Common error
Avoid simply telling users to "personalize it" without providing guidance or options. This can lead to user frustration and a lack of meaningful customization.

More alternative expressions(10)
Phrases that express similar concepts, ordered by semantic similarity:
customize it
This is a direct synonym, focusing on tailoring to specific needs.
tailor it to your needs
Emphasizes adapting something to fit individual requirements.
make it your own
Focuses on ownership and individual expression in the customization.
adapt it to your preferences
Highlights aligning something with personal tastes.
modify it to suit you
Stresses changing something to fit individual needs or desires.
put your own spin on it
Emphasizes adding a personal and unique touch.
individualize it
Focuses on making something distinctively personal.
give it a personal touch
Highlights the act of adding a personal element or detail.
adjust it to your liking
Emphasizes modifying something until it meets one's satisfaction.
form it to your taste
Highlights adapting something to personal preferences.
FAQs
What does "personalize it" mean?
The phrase "personalize it" means to modify or customize something to fit your individual preferences, needs, or style. It suggests making something uniquely your own.
What can I say instead of "personalize it"?
You can use alternatives like "customize it", "tailor it", or "make it your own" depending on the context.
How do you properly use "personalize it" in a sentence?
You can use "personalize it" in a sentence by instructing someone to add their own touch or modifications to something. For example, "Download the template and then personalize it to reflect your brand."
Is "personalize it" formal or informal?
"Personalize it" is generally considered neutral and can be used in both formal and informal contexts, although alternatives like "customize it" might be preferred in more formal settings.
